Bring bottled clam juice, chicken broth, and potatoes to boil over medium heat. Reduce to med-low heat; cover and simmer until potatoes are tender, about 10 minutes. Remove from heat.
Melt butter in large pot over medium heat. Add bacon and cook until bacon begins to brown, about 8 min. Add onions, celery, garlic, and bay leaf, and sauté until vegetables soften, about 6 minutes.
Stir in flour and cook 2 minutes (do not allow flour to brown). Gradually whisk in potato mixture, clams (with juices), and half and half. Simmer chowder 5 minutes to blend flavors, stirring frequently. Season with pepper.
